Abstract

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a UV-transparent electric conductor having a transmission region extended to a UV region by using a material having a perovskite crystal structure or a material having an Na-site-defective perovskite crystal structure. SOLUTION: This transparent electric conductor consists of a material that has a perovskite crystal structure and is represented by the compositional formula RMoO3 (wherein R is Ca, Sr or Ba) or another material that has an Na-site- defective perovskite crystal structure and is represented by the compositional formula NaxWO3 (wherein 0.3<=x<=1). The transparent conductor can be produced by forming such a material on a substrate by using a radio-frequency magnetron sputtering method, vacuum deposition method, or the like. For example, the conditions for production of such a conductor consisting of SrMoO3 by a radio-frequency magnetron sputtering method are as follows: the target consists of an SrO-Mo mixture; the substrate consists of SiO2 glass; the gas pressure is 6×10-3 Torr; the gas composition consists of 95% of argon and 5% of hydrogen; and the radio-frequency power is 50 W. The conditions for production of such a conductor consisting of NaxWO3 by a vacuum deposition method are as follows: the raw material is an Na2CO3-WO3 sintered mixture placed in a tungsten boat; and the substrate consists of SiO2 glass.

2. Description of the Related Art Conventionally, indium oxide, tin dioxide, zinc oxide and the like have been widely used as transparent conductive thin film materials. Each of these materials has a light transmission region substantially matching the photon energy (1.6-3.2 eV) in the visible region, and a typical value of the electric conductivity is 10 3 Scm −1 . However, these materials have a problem that the transmittance of ultraviolet light (3-4 eV) is low.

[0003] In order to shorten the transmission wavelength, tin-substituted indium oxide obtained by introducing a large amount of tin into indium oxide is used. However, also in this material, the upper limit of the transmission region is about 3.5 eV.

EXAMPLES Examples are shown below to further clarify the features of the present invention. Example 1 A Na x WO 3 thin film was formed as an R-site-deficient perovskite structure material on a silica glass substrate by a high-frequency magnetron sputtering method. The conditions for forming the thin film by the high-frequency magnetron sputtering method were as shown in Table 1 above.

The light absorption was measured by a spectrophotometer, and the electric conductivity was measured by a DC four-terminal method. All measurements were performed at room temperature. FIG. 1 shows the measurement results of the light absorption, and FIG. 2 shows the measurement results of the electric conductivity.

As is apparent from FIG. 1, by injecting a large amount of electrons into Na x WO 3 , from the visible region to the ultraviolet region,
It exhibits a low absorption coefficient of 10 3 to 10 4 cm −1 with a width of about 1 eV.
That is, by controlling the carrier concentration by the amount of added Na, the position of the transmission region can be controlled within a photon energy range of about 2 to 4 eV. For example, when electron injection is performed on a Na 0.9 WO 3 thin film, the transmissive region moves parallel to about 4 eV.

With respect to the obtained SrMoO 3 thin film (about 0.25 μm), light absorption was measured by a spectrophotometer, and electric conductivity was measured by a DC four-terminal method. All measurements were performed at room temperature.

As is apparent from FIG. 3, the obtained SrMoO 3 thin film has a light transmission region in a photon energy region of 2.1 to 3.5 eV, and has an electric conductivity of 8E + 3 Scm −1 .

Further, since these thin films are easily dissolved in a nitric acid aqueous solution, they can be subjected to etching depending on the application.
